Assigning Roles to Users

  • Active Users
  • Select the User
  • Select Manage roles (under Roles)
  • Select Admin center Access Radio Button
  • Select Checkboxes to assign the role
    • If you don’t see the role, click Show All by category

Assigning Roles to Groups

  • The Group must have the IsAssignableToRole property has to be set to True
  • This property is immutable
  • Maximum of 500 role-based groups
  • Can Be Security or Microsoft 365 Group
  • How to:
    • Go to Active teams & groups
    • Select Group (Microsoft 365 or Security)
    • Click on Group
    • Verify Role assignments is Allowed
    • Click Manage roles under Roles
    • Select Admin Center Access Radio Button
    • Assign Roles (if you don’t see the role expand the Show all by category section)
    • Click Save Changes

Entra ID (was Azure AD)

  • Can Assign Azure AD built-in roles from here
  • Click On Role
  • Assign Users or Supported Groups
  • Has Export Admin List Capabilities
